fbpx
Thursday, April 25, 2024
TagsSTUDY REVEALS EVIDENCE OF LIFE ON VENUS PLANET

Tag: STUDY REVEALS EVIDENCE OF LIFE ON VENUS PLANET

- Advertisment -

Most Read